Course Content

• Soil Microbial Ecology and Biodiversity
• Molecular Techniques for Microbial Diversity Analysis (16S rRNA, metagenomics)
• Microbial Evolution and Phylogeny
• Soil Microbial Communities and Ecosystem Functioning
• Biogeochemical Cycling and Soil Microbial Processes (Nitrogen fixation, carbon sequestration)
• Advanced Statistical Methods in Microbial Ecology
• Soil Microbial Diversity and Climate Change
• Microbial Genomics and Bioinformatics (Metagenomics, metatranscriptomics)
• Soil Health and Sustainable Agriculture (Microbial indicators)
• Microbial Interactions and Community Assembly

Career path

Career Role Description
Soil Microbiologist (Research) Conducting research on soil microbial diversity, evolution, and their impact on ecosystem services. High demand for PhD-level expertise.
Environmental Consultant (Soil Microbiology) Advising clients on soil health, remediation, and sustainable land management practices. Strong analytical and communication skills are crucial.
Agricultural Scientist (Soil Microbial Ecology) Improving crop yields and soil fertility through innovative soil microbial management strategies. Expertise in agricultural practices is required.
Data Scientist (Microbial Genomics) Analyzing large-scale genomic datasets to understand soil microbial communities and their functions. Programming skills (Python, R) are essential.
